Job description
Don't see a role advertised local to you? At Time for Teeth, we are always on the lookout for great additions to our team. If you apply through our talent pool, we will get in touch should a vacancy become available in the future within or close to your specified area(s). Day Rate: Competitive fixed day rate with no UDA's or lab bills Days/Hours : 8:30am- 4:30pm, days to be discussed Working with Time for Teeth, you will provide a full range of NHS care and treatment to patients within …
